What Is a Magic Facelift?

Before discussing allergy concerns, it's essential to understand what a Magic Facelift actually is. Unlike traditional facelifts that require surgery, the Magic Facelift is a non-invasive skin-lifting and tightening procedure. It typically combines radiofrequency (RF) energy, microcurrents, LED light therapy, and advanced serums to promote collagen production, firm the skin, and restore a youthful glow.Because it’s non-surgical and doesn’t involve cutting or stitches, it has become a popular choice for those seeking a gentle, effective rejuvenation method.

Common Allergies and Their Relevance to the Magic Facelift

1. Allergies to Topical Products

Some individuals are sensitive to skincare products, particularly those containing fragrances, preservatives, or certain plant extracts. During a Magic Facelift session, skin serums and gels are often applied to help conduct energy and soothe the skin.

What the Clinic Does:

At the Magic Facelift Clinic in Muscat, patients are given a full skin and allergy assessment before treatment. If any allergies are noted, hypoallergenic or customized products are used instead.


2. Latex Sensitivity

While latex is not typically used in the Magic Facelift device itself, gloves or accessories used by clinicians may contain latex.

Precautionary Measure:

Patients are encouraged to inform the staff of any latex allergies, and the clinic uses non-latex gloves and equipment when needed.


3. Metal Allergies

Magic Facelift devices sometimes include handpieces or tools made from metal. While these don’t usually cause reactions, people with known metal sensitivities should still mention it during their consultation.

Clinic Protocol:

Alternatives are provided, and the clinic ensures non-reactive materials are used when necessary.


Why the Magic Facelift is Allergy-Friendly

Unlike injectable treatments or surgical procedures, the Magic Facelift uses energy-based technology that doesn’t penetrate deeply into the skin or bloodstream. Here are a few reasons why it’s generally safe for those with allergies:

  • No Needles, No Injections: This eliminates the risk of allergic reactions to injectable fillers or anesthetics.
  • Customizable Products: Clinics can adjust which gels or serums are used based on a client’s sensitivity profile.
  • Minimal Product Use: Compared to facial treatments with multiple chemical layers, Magic Facelifts use fewer products—many of which are designed for sensitive skin.

Tips for Allergy-Prone Individuals Considering a Magic Facelift

If you have allergies and are considering the Magic Facelift, here are a few practical steps to enhance safety and results:

✅ Be Honest About Your Allergies

Disclose all known sensitivities during your consultation—even if they seem unrelated.

✅ Ask for Ingredient Lists

Request a list of products or serums used in the procedure. This helps you and your clinician spot any potential allergens.

✅ Do a Patch Test

Especially if you’ve reacted to skincare products before, a 24-hour patch test can offer peace of mind.

✅ Follow Post-Treatment Advice

Using fragrance-free, non-comedogenic products after the facelift will help minimize the chance of irritation.

✅ Monitor Your Skin

If any itching, redness, or swelling occurs after the treatment, contact your clinic right away for advice.
